Guatemala - Server for GIO exchange tool
The Department of State’s International Narcotics and Law Enforcement Affairs section at the U.S. Embassy in Guatemala requires the procurement, installation, and configuration of a server to support the GIO information exchange tool. This system is designed to support up to 50 users and manage a significant volume of case documents and data while maintaining high availability, security, and scalability. The contractor is responsible for providing all labor, services, materials, equipment, transportation, and supervision required to fulfill the Statement of Work, including a standard equipment warranty. All provided equipment must be new and in optimal operating condition, and all associated manuals must be furnished in Spanish.
This solicitation, identified by number 19GT5026Q0016, is classified under NAICS code 334111 for Electronic Computer Manufacturing and PSC code 7C21 for IT and Telecom - Other Data Center Facilities Products (Hardware and Perpetual License Software). There is no set-aside designated for this requirement. The primary point of contact for the procurement is Beau Garrett, and the place of performance is located in Guatemala.
The response deadline for this opportunity is March 27, 2026. The notice was published on March 12, 2026, and updated on March 23, 2026. Two attachments are associated with the solicitation: a Request for Quotations document posted on March 12 and Amendment 0001 posted on March 23.
